Product Overview
The Allen-Bradley 1771-IAD functions as a high-density digital input module within the legacy PLC-5 platform. It bridges the gap between field-side sensors and the processor by converting 120V AC or DC signals into logic-level data. This module supports 16 discrete inputs, providing a space-efficient solution for monitoring switches, pushbuttons, and proximity sensors in rugged industrial environments. Technical Specifications
The following table outlines the core electrical and physical parameters of the 1771-IAD:
| Parameter | Specification Details |
| Voltage Category | 120 Volts AC/DC |
| Operating Voltage Range | 79–138 Volts AC/DC |
| Number of Inputs | 16 Channels |
| Backplane Current | 195 mA |
| Typical AC Signal Delay (On) | 5 (± 3) ms |
| Typical AC Signal Delay (Off) | 25 (± 5) ms |
| Max AC Off-State Current | 2.8 mA |
| Compatible Wiring Arm | 1771-WH |
| Weight | 1.00 lbs (0.45 kg) |
Engineering Advantages
-
Dual-Voltage Versatility: The 1771-IAD handles both AC and DC input signals seamlessly. This flexibility eliminates the need for separate module types when integrating different field device power sources.
-
Rapid Signal Processing: Precise hardware filters manage signal delays (typically 5ms for "On" states). These filters effectively suppress electrical noise and contact bounce, ensuring the PLC processor receives clean, accurate data.
-
Chassis Integration: The module installs directly into standard 1771 Universal I/O chassis (including A1B, A2B, and A4B models). This modularity allows engineers to expand or maintain existing PLC-5 racks without significant mechanical re-work.
-
Simplified Maintenance: Utilizing the 1771-WH wiring arm allows technicians to replace the module without disconnecting field wires. This design significantly reduces Mean Time to Repair (MTTR) during hardware swaps.
FAQs
-
Does the 1771-IAD require a specific wiring arm?
Yes, you must use the 1771-WH wiring arm. It secures to the chassis and connects the field wiring to the module's gold-plated backplane connectors, facilitating a "swing-away" design for easy maintenance.
-
Can this module handle 125V DC signals?
Yes. The operating range extends up to 138V DC. However, ensure that your off-state leakage current remains below 2.8mA to prevent the module from registering a "false on" signal.

What is the primary difference between AC and DC operation for this module?
While the voltage range is identical, the signal delay differs slightly. DC "On" delays can be as fast as 3ms, whereas AC "On" delays typically average 5ms due to the nature of the sinusoidal waveform.
